Food = Fuel

Primary consumer* makes a tiny bit of food...

...but burns most of the fuel it consumed by living

Secondary consumer* makes a tiny bit of food...

...but burns most of the fuel it consumed by living

Tertiary consumer* makes a tiny bit of food...

...but burns most of the fuel it consumed by living

*or detritivore or decomposer
